词性: 副词
发音: /kəʊˈɪnsɪdəntli/
定义: by coincidence; by chance; happening at the same time
例句:
用法: 用于表示事件或情况发生的巧合性质,也可以用于描述两个或多个事件同时发生。
解释: coincidently是一个副词,用于表示巧合或偶然。该词最常用于描述两个事件在时间或地点上的巧合或偶然。它还可以用于表达两个或多个事件同时发生的情况。
近义词: accidentally, fortuitously, incidentally, unexpectedly
反义词: deliberately, intentionally
